What is the Specific Fan Power?
2
SFP is a measurement of the electric power that is needed to Free delivery
drive a fan, relative to the air volume that is circulated through 1
the fan. This value is not constant for a given fan, but changes

SFP
SFP = 1.51
with both airflow rate and fan pressure rise. 0
For a given operating point the SFP value can be defined as: Air flow
Ptf + Pff (W/l/s) High resistance system
SFPE =
qf Low resistance system
where
Ptf - total power for supply air fans, W Figure 1. Fan/system interaction
Pff - total power for exhaust air fans, W
qf - dimensioned air flow, l/s Each particular system should be analyzed for possible reduction
in the overall resistance to airflow. Other considerations, such
The lower the value, the more efficient the system is at as available space and power, noise, reliability, and operating
transferring the air. environment should also be brought to bear on fan choice.

Energy studies
Recent studies show that the electrical energy consumption Integral electronic controls ensure that the motor
can be reduced rather easily from the “traditional“ level always operates at its optimal working point.
(between 5 and 10 W/l/s) to a better level (1,5 to 3,0 W/l/s)
with proper design and installation.
